Included Aircraft VariantsThis set includes 3D model data for the following four major production variants of the SB2C Helldiver:
SB2C-1CArmed with 20 mm wing-mounted cannons; entered service from May 1943.
SB2C-3Powered by the R-2600-20 engine and equipped with a four-blade propeller.With few exceptions of remaining -1C aircraft, this was the primary variant in service during the Battle of Leyte Gulf.
SB2C-4Introduced in early 1945, featuring underwing pylons for rocket armament.
SB2C-4EA radar-equipped variant of the -4, fitted with the AN/APS-4 radar pod under the wing.

The Helldiver features a distinctive rear gunner’s position, where the rear cockpit structure folds down toward the base of the vertical stabilizer.This characteristic mechanism has been reproduced in the open-canopy configuration.
